Eugene Charles Roquet, 83, lifetime resident of Ada, MN, passed away peacefully on Tuesday, May 20, 2025, at the Benedictine Care Community in Ada. He was born on July 29, 1941, to Vernie and Lena (Braunschweig) Roquet, and spent his formative years in the town he cherished.
Eugene's life was marked by hard work and dedication. He began his journey on the family farm, where he learned the values of perseverance and commitment, he then worked for Bob Poehler for a short time before answering the call of duty by enlisting in the United States Army, serving from 1964 to 1970. After his military service, Eugene honed his skills as a carpenter, a profession he excelled in until 1975 when he took on the role of plant manager at the Ada Municipal Hospital/John Wimmer Memorial Home and continued his employment with Benedictine Care Community in Ada. He dedicated nearly three decades to this position before retiring in 2003, although he continued to contribute his skills by working part-time for a security service in Moorhead, MN.
Eugene's life was enriched by his marriage to Avenelle Hitner on December 5, 1969, in Waukon, IA. Their bond was a source of joy until her passing on February 13, 2006. Eugene's love for Avenelle remained a guiding light in his life, and he cherished the memories they created together, and the bonds built with his stepchildren.
In his spare time, Eugene found joy in attending auction sales and traveling, pursuits that allowed him to connect with others and explore new horizons. He was known for his warm smile and kind heart, always ready to lend a helping hand or share a story. His legacy will live on in the hearts of those he touched throughout his life.
Eugene is survived by his stepdaughters, Nanci Schmidt and Pam (Mike) Roquet, both of Ada, MN, along with 12 step-grandchildren, many step-great-grandchildren, brother, Earl (Connie) of Wahpeton, ND and many nieces and nephews who will carry on his legacy of love and kindness. He is preceded in death by his parents; his beloved wife, Avenelle; stepson, Eugene Hitner; stepdaughter, Rita Smith; brothers, Walter, Merlin, William, Harold, Wayne and Marion; and his only sister, Mary Ann Vistad.
